n. 评价;估价(尤指估价财产,以便征税);估计 [ 复数 appraisals ]

例句

She was honest in her appraisal of her team's chances.
她对自己队获胜机会的估计是诚实的。
It may also be necessary to get a new appraisal of the property.
可能还需要对该房产做个新的估价。
What is needed in such cases is a calm appraisal of the situation.
在此类情况下需要的是对形势的冷静估计。
